Investigation of anti-windup Proportional-Integral controller with semi-decoupled tuning gains in motor speed control

Chun Haw Lai,
Choon Lih Hoo

Abstract: Integral windup refers to a prevalent phenomenon that can occur in Proportional-Integral-Derivative (PID) control systems that employ integral control where the control output generated exceeds the operating limit of an actuator. Despite the system’s inability to respond further due to control output limitations, the integral controller perseveres in accumulating errors.
